Teddy Bears visiting Tandle Hill country park will be sure of a big surprise at the annual Teddy Bears’ picnic.
The popular event takes place tomorrow when bears and children up to the age of eight enjoy two hours of picnic fun, food and games.
Councillor Mark Alcock, Cabinet member for citizens and neighbourhoods said: “This is a popular annual event run by the Council’s Countryside Service that is always well attended. Tandle Hill is a tremendous venue and countryside staff run a wide range of activities for all ages throughout the year. If it has been a while since your last visit to Tandle Hill I would urge you to make the effort to go along.”
The Teddy Bears’ Picnic costs £2 per child. For further information and to book a place call 0161-620 8202.
